MushroomRL/mushroom-rl

View on GitHub
Branch: dev(View all)
NameLines of codeMaintainabilityTest coverage
mushroom_rl/policy/recurrent_torch_policy.py43
A
0 mins
F
37%
mushroom_rl/policy/td_policy.py176
B
4 hrs
A
96%
mushroom_rl/policy/torch_policy.py218
A
1 hr
A
93%
mushroom_rl/policy/vector_policy.py83
B
4 hrs
F
24%
mushroom_rl/rl_utils/__init__.py10
A
0 mins
A
100%
mushroom_rl/rl_utils/eligibility_trace.py32
A
0 mins
C
70%
mushroom_rl/rl_utils/optimizers.py128
A
0 mins
F
55%
mushroom_rl/rl_utils/parameters.py138
A
0 mins
A
96%
mushroom_rl/rl_utils/preprocessors.py101
A
0 mins
A
94%
mushroom_rl/rl_utils/replay_memory.py455
D
1 day
C
70%
mushroom_rl/rl_utils/running_stats.py169
C
1 day
F
56%
mushroom_rl/rl_utils/spaces.py103
A
0 mins
A
100%
mushroom_rl/rl_utils/value_functions.py96
D
1 day
B
81%
mushroom_rl/rl_utils/variance_parameters.py165
D
1 day
F
23%
mushroom_rl/solvers/__init__.py0
A
0 mins
F
0%
mushroom_rl/solvers/car_on_hill.py68
A
0 mins
B
80%
mushroom_rl/solvers/dynamic_programming.py69
A
0 mins
A
100%
mushroom_rl/solvers/lqr.py188
A
0 mins
A
100%
mushroom_rl/utils/__init__.py10
A
0 mins
A
100%
mushroom_rl/utils/angles.py77
A
0 mins
D
64%
mushroom_rl/utils/callbacks/__init__.py13
A
0 mins
A
91%
mushroom_rl/utils/callbacks/callback.py41
A
0 mins
C
71%
mushroom_rl/utils/callbacks/collect_dataset.py23
A
0 mins
A
93%
mushroom_rl/utils/callbacks/collect_max_q.py21
A
0 mins
A
100%
mushroom_rl/utils/callbacks/collect_parameters.py24
A
0 mins
A
91%
mushroom_rl/utils/callbacks/collect_q.py26
A
0 mins
C
73%
mushroom_rl/utils/callbacks/plot_dataset.py96
B
5 hrs
F
6%
mushroom_rl/utils/features.py53
A
0 mins
A
91%
mushroom_rl/utils/frames.py37
A
0 mins
A
90%
mushroom_rl/utils/isaac_utils.py8
A
0 mins
F
0%
mushroom_rl/utils/minibatches.py31
A
0 mins
A
100%
mushroom_rl/utils/mujoco/__init__.py3
A
0 mins
A
100%
mushroom_rl/utils/mujoco/kinematics.py15
A
0 mins
A
100%
mushroom_rl/utils/mujoco/observation_helper.py170
D
1 day
B
85%
mushroom_rl/utils/mujoco/viewer.py478
D
2 days
F
9%
mushroom_rl/utils/numerical_gradient.py68
A
0 mins
A
100%
mushroom_rl/utils/plot.py33
A
0 mins
F
26%
mushroom_rl/utils/pybullet/__init__.py4
A
0 mins
A
100%
mushroom_rl/utils/pybullet/contacts.py74
A
2 hrs
F
23%
mushroom_rl/utils/pybullet/index_map.py155
D
2 days
B
86%
mushroom_rl/utils/pybullet/joints_helper.py33
A
0 mins
B
87%
mushroom_rl/utils/pybullet/observation.py16
A
0 mins
A
100%
mushroom_rl/utils/pybullet/viewer.py37
A
0 mins
D
65%
mushroom_rl/utils/record.py50
A
0 mins
F
51%
mushroom_rl/utils/torch.py115
A
2 hrs
A
96%
mushroom_rl/utils/viewer.py329
A
3 hrs
C
77%
pyproject.toml
setup.py54
A
0 mins